AC3200 AP mode not showing WiFi Clients

hyelton

Senior Member
I picked up a nice AC3200 for $7 at the thrift store! I'm like I could use this as an upgrade for my older AP, but in AP mode under clients its showing ALL of the clients of my entire network and not just the clients that are connected to it via WiFi. And clients that are connected to it via WiFi just show up as a wired device with every other device thats on the network.

Is there a way to turn off entire network client scanning and only show the clients that are connected to it?

I can see the wifi clients connected to it if I go to Wireless Log though.

Thanks!
 
Thats the way how it works, main router will see all connections coming from its LAN interface (to AP-router), he couldn't know that they are wireless on AP.
